要解决Angular中类绑定不正常工作的问题,可以尝试以下解决方法:
检查类绑定的语法:确保正确使用了类绑定的语法。类绑定是通过在HTML模板中使用方括号和属性绑定语法来绑定类的。例如,使用[class.className]="condition"
来将类绑定到一个条件。
确保类名正确:确保类名正确无误。在绑定类名时,类名应该是一个字符串,与类定义中的类名保持一致。
确定绑定的条件正确:检查绑定的条件是否正确。条件应该是一个布尔值,以决定是否添加或移除类。确保条件在预期情况下进行了正确的计算。
以下是一个示例,展示了如何在Angular中使用类绑定:
在组件的HTML模板中:
This div has the 'highlight' class if isActive is true.
在组件的TypeScript文件中:
export class MyComponent {
isActive = true;
}
在上面的示例中,如果isActive属性为true,那么 确保按照这些步骤进行类绑定,以确保类绑定正常工作。如果问题仍然存在,可以检查浏览器的开发者工具中的控制台,查看是否有任何错误消息。
上一篇:Angular 中的可观察对象highlight
类将被添加到highlight
类将被移除。
相关内容